Pre-Underwriting Before You Offer

A standard pre-approval is a lender’s quick read of your financials — credit score, rough income, a number on a letter. Pre-underwriting is different. It means a full underwriter has reviewed your income documents, asset statements, and credit file and given a conditional approval before you ever write an offer. I complete full pre-underwriting in 24–48 hours.

Greenbrae buyers are often dual-income households in professional fields — medicine, law, finance, tech — with income that is clear but benefits from proper pre-underwriting to document correctly. RSU income from Bay Area employers, bonus income with irregular timing, and rental income from a previous home are all common scenarios. I handle all of these cleanly in the pre-underwriting process so the financing story is airtight before the offer is submitted.

  • Income: W-2, self-employed, RSUs, rental income, bank statement — all documented and signed off
  • Assets: Down payment and reserves confirmed with actual account statements
  • Credit: Any conditions identified and cleared upfront
  • Loan structure: Modeled to the specific purchase price — not a generic approval ceiling

Frequently Asked Questions — Greenbrae Mortgage Broker

What loan amounts do Greenbrae home purchases typically require?

Most Greenbrae purchases require jumbo financing. The 2026 conforming loan limit for Marin County is $1,249,125, and many Greenbrae homes — particularly larger single-family homes near Bon Air and the hillside areas — are priced above that threshold. Buyers typically need loan amounts in the $1M–$2M range. I work with both conforming jumbo lenders (for loans just above the conforming limit) and true jumbo portfolio lenders (for $1.5M+ loans), and I structure the loan to the most favorable available program for each borrower’s profile.

Do you work with buyers relocating from San Francisco or the East Bay to Greenbrae?

Yes — relocation buyers are a regular part of my Greenbrae practice. SF and East Bay buyers moving to Marin often have equity from a prior sale to apply as down payment, sometimes with a sale contingency or bridge loan needed to access it before the old home closes. I coordinate the bridge financing, the new purchase loan, and the timing so the transition is smooth. Remote income documentation for buyers whose employers are outside Marin is also straightforward — I’ve handled these scenarios many times and know which lenders are most accepting of various remote and hybrid work arrangements.
